FLEXIBLE MEDICAMENT INJECTOR AND METHOD OF USE
An injector device and method for use, and particularly a veterinary injector, is disclosed herein. One aspect of the present technology, for example, is directed toward a veterinary injector including a flexible container configured to house a medicament, a plunger configured to be slidably received within a lumen of the container, a needle, and a stabilizer at the distal portion of the container and configured to be grasped by a user. The stabilizer can include a first flap extending away from the hub in a first direction, a second flap extending away from the hub in a second direction, and a third flap extending away from the hub in a third direction.
SMALL ANIMAL ANESTHESIA SYSTEM
A small animal anesthesia system is provided, including a compressor, an anesthetizing gas generator and an anesthesia platform. The compressor has a first outlet and a first intake. The anesthetizing gas generator has a second outlet and a second intake. The first outlet of the compressor is connected to the second intake of the anesthetizing gas generator to supply gas, so that an anesthetizing gas is generated. The anesthesia platform includes a bearing plate, an anesthetic mask and a first anesthesia chamber. The anesthetic mask is configured to cover the face of the small animal, and connected to the second outlet of the anesthetizing gas generator, such that the small animal is anesthetized by the anesthetizing gas generated by the anesthetizing gas generator. The first anesthesia chamber is disposed on the bearing plate, and connected to the first intake of the compressor to recycle the anesthetizing gas.

Tag based administration of pharmaceutical agents to livestock
Apparatus and method for autonomously administering a pharmaceutical agent, such as an insecticide, to an animal. A tag assembly is attached to the animal at a suitable location such as through an outer ear thereof. The tag assembly includes a reservoir to retain the pharmaceutical agent. An actuator of the tag assembly is configured to open the reservoir responsive to a control signal from a control circuit. An application mechanism facilitates a transfer of the pharmaceutical agent to the animal in response to the actuator. In some cases, the control signal may be transmitted to the tag assembly from an external source via a wireless connection. In other cases, the control signal may be generated internally using a sensor of the tag assembly. The tag assembly may include multiple reservoirs so that applications of the agent can be carried out at different times and under different conditions as required.
SYRINGE ADAPTER FOR MEDICATION
Improved apparatus for use with medication in fluid form, which is particularly beneficial for medications having a relatively high viscosity. The disclosed syringe adapter has an opening that is relatively large, as compared to a conventional needle, and thus affixing the disclosed syringe adapter to a syringe improves syringeability of higher-viscosity medications. Some embodiments feature a lateral extension that prevents inserting the syringe adapter too far into a medicine bottle, and some embodiments feature a component that assists in firmly grasping. When the disclosed syringe adapter is affixed to a pistol-grip or tab-handled syringe, the medication withdrawn into the pistol-grip syringe can be more easily administered from the syringe barrel. In some embodiments, the syringe adapter will be replaced with a needle prior to injecting the medication, while in some other embodiments, the needle is affixed to the in-place syringe adapter for the injection.

INTRANASAL DELIVERY OF OLANZAPINE BY PRECISION OLFACTORY DEVICE
Methods are provided for acute treatment of agitation, including agitation in patients with schizophrenia or bipolar disorder, comprising administering to a subject with agitation an effective dose of a dry pharmaceutical composition comprising olanzapine, wherein the dose is administered by an intranasal delivery device that provides, following intranasal administration, (a) a mean peak plasma olanzapine concentration (C.sub.max) of at least 30 ng/mL, with (b) a mean time to C.sub.max (T.sub.max) of olanzapine of less than 0.5 hours. Dry pharmaceutical compositions and devices suitable for intranasal delivery of olanzapine are provided.
Coated Urinary Catheter or Ureteral Stent and Method
A coated urinary catheter or urinary stent device includes a urinary catheter or stent which, in a deployed position, includes or defines a protective surface area and a protected surface area and a coating upon at least a portion of the protective surface area. The coating includes a lubricant and an antimicrobial and/or pH buffering material. The device is configured such that, upon application of negative pressure to the catheter or stent, tissue of a urinary tract of a patient conforms or collapses onto the protective surface area and is thereby prevented or inhibited from occluding one or more protected drainage holes, ports or perforations of the catheter or stent.
